Two national golds for Island

Monday 22nd August 2011, 3:00PM BST.

Shadine Duquemin won gold, as did Stanley Livingston

TWO titles, four medals and a championship record capped an amazing showing by Stanley Livingston and Shadine Duquemin in the England Athletics Championships in Bedford yesterday.

Livingston broke the meet record to win the 400m under-15 event with a personal best of 49.97 sec. This after a disastrous start to the final of the 80m hurdles, running as favourite, which left him on the wrong leading leg throughout.

Despite the setback he still finished second, just 0.05 seconds behind the winner in 11.25 sec. His time in an earlier heat (11.10 sec) still earns him the number one ranking in the UK in his age group.

It all came together for Duquemin however, as she set four PBs in a row to improve her 4 kg shot best to 12.62m and place second in the U17 event. In her favoured event, the discus, she blew the competition away to win with 46.02m, 86 centimetres off her best but more than seven metres ahead of her nearest rival.
